The TH 4–75 PM series brings advanced permanent magnet technology to deliver higher efficiency, lower energy consumption, and stable performance across all operating conditions. Equipped with an intelligent inverter system, the compressor automatically adjusts output based on real-time air demand, ensuring smooth operation and reduced power wastage. A user-friendly touch controller provides easy access to system information, monitoring, and settings. The optimized cooling system allows reliable operation in ambient temperatures up to 46°C, supported by a highly efficient after-cooler for consistent air quality. Today’s compressed air systems must deliver not only air, but air that meets strict purity standards. Because atmospheric humidity naturally enters compressed air networks, moisture often appears as condensate or vapour inside pipelines and equipment. TIHAWK refrigeration dryers are engineered to remove this moisture effectively, ensuring consistently dry compressed air and maintaining long-term system efficiency. With a pressure dew point of 10°C, these dryers feature a high-efficiency plate-fin heat exchanger, a professional water-removal system, and deliver low relative humidity at the outlet. They are designed for superior energy performance, offering up to 50% lower energy consumption compared to shell-and-tube dryers, and use environmentally friendly refrigerants such as R134a and R410A. Reliability is built into every unit through an industrial-grade refrigeration compressor, an intuitive digital controller with PDP display, and an optimized internal piping system, ensuring stable, trouble-free operation in demanding industrial environments.
